WebTufnel, St. Hubbins, Pudding, Upham and Stumpy played their first gig as SPINAL TAP at the Music Membrane in December 1966. Tap's debut hit single, released in July 1967, on Megaphone, was Listen To The Flower People b/w Rainy Day Sun.
